“Ducati World” arrives at Mirabilandia, a partnership that will allow visitors to immerse themselves in the exhilarating world of the Borgo Panigale Reds.

Ducati World will be the first exclusively motorcycle themed area to be included in an amusement park in Italy. The project will occupy an area of ​​approximately 35.000 m2 and the inauguration is scheduled for spring 2019.

Mirabilandia is located in Emilia Romagna, near Ravenna, right in the Motor Valley, in one of the most important tourist areas in Italy. In this regard, here are the words of Sabrina Mangia, Mirabilandia Sales Director.
